#When a patient is admitted from the EMERGENCY DEPT, the MOST assessment is made using values that are closest but''' PRIOR TO''' the time medicine service accepts the patient to their service.

#When patients move BETWEEN WARDS or FROM an ICU to a medicine ward the MOST assessment is made using values that are closest but '''prior''' to discharge/transfer from the sending service.
